Also I think once it's in the main kernel > there will be more incentive for user space to use it and I'm optimistic > it will get some adoption (ok I guess I should write some better > documentation, but there was no obvious place for it) I don't believe that piping as such as neccessarily the right model, but the ability to intercept and processes core dumps from user space is asked for by many enterprise users as well. They want to know about, capture, analyse and process core dumps, often centrally and in automated form. Alan
